Recently I read the abstract of a Neuro-Journal paper that I noticed because of the title which was "Dynamic functional connectivity markers of objective trait mindfulness". The paper, lJulianLimJamesTengAmiyaPatanaikJesiscaTandiStijn A.A.Massarhttps://doi.org/10.1016/j.neuroimage.2018.04.056Get rights and content
provides an insight from the authors fmri research that offers a WHY CLUE pointing to my "Nike Factor" obsession.
I had never heard of High Trait Mindfulness (HTM), DFC (Dynamic Functional Connectivity or how these states relate to the human DMN (Dynamic Mode Network), a Neuro Research consensus pattern that, "represents brain areas that are more active during times of rest compared to times of cognitive activity (e.g., the medial prefrontal cortex, posterior cingulate cortex, precuneus, inferior parietal lobules, and medial temporal regions)". Using this baseline, the researchers subdivided a test population according to their natural inclination to maintain activate cognitive focus, and to correlate the spectrum with the participants static/permanent DMN marker.
The claimed results showed a strong correlation between mindfulness and how resistant individuals were to shifting from a "task-ready state HTM to the baseline DMN state. The result, as offered was: "In sum, DFC features robustly distinguish HTM and LTM individuals, and may be useful biological markers for the measurement of dispositional mindfulness."
